    A postdoc position is available at the Centre for Biomedical Image Analysis (CBIA), which is a research division of the Faculty of Informatics of Masaryk University, Brno, Czech Republic. Brno is the second largest Czech city with a rich history, splendid surroundings, several universities and several scientific parks, sometimes called Silicon Valley of the Central Europe. Masaryk University is the largest university in Brno with over 30,000 students and the second largest in the Czech Republic. Faculty of Informatics is the oldest and leading academic centre for education and research in computer science in the Czech Republic with over 2,000 students.

    The focus of CBIA is the development and validation of novel methods in a broad range of biomedical imaging applications with emphasis on cell imaging using optical microscopy. Currently the group consists of about 20 people including researchers, PhD students and technicians. CBIA has close collaboration with biological and clinical partners as well as other universities world-wide. CBIA is one of the co-organizers of the Cell Tracking Challenge, associated with the IEEE International Symposium on Biomedical Imaging (ISBI) (ISBI 2013, 2014, and 2015).     The candidate is encouraged to work in one of the above-mentioned areas and collaborate with researchers of a different background. The job includes the research work, writing scientific publications, and attending international conferences. Especially involvement in one of the following topics is welcome:
    • Machine learning techniques applied to cell segmentation and tracking
    • Energy-based techniques applied to cell segmentation and tracking
    • Adaptive mathematical morphology techniques applied to cell segmentation and tracking
    • Simulations and modelling of live cell dynamics
    • Study of accuracy and precision of measurements in microscopy using simulations
